CIA and the Cold War 4. Wilford, Hugh. The wisest thing the United States could do, wired Kennan, was to contain communism until it collapsed as a result of its own internal contradictions. The CIA defended its surveillance of journalists as part of the its effort to identify “leaks” of classified government information to the press. It is impossible to say how the world would be different today without the machinations of the CIA.
